What does SHA stand for?

Salicylhydroxamic Acid

Samples in periodicals archive:
When combining rotenone or salicylhydroxamic acid with ANQ or NQ, a slight decrease in respiratory activity was observed.
Versalinx Chemical Affinity Tools are based upon a small-molecule affinity pair -- phenyl(di)boronic acid (P(D)BA) and salicylhydroxamic acid (SHA) -- that interact to form a molecular complex under a wide range of conditions.
These small molecules, P(D)BA and SHA (phenyl(di)boronic acid and salicylhydroxamic acid, respectively), interact to form a molecular complex under a wide range of conditions and are used to modify nucleic acids, proteins, and other macromolecules for use in analytical and preparative assays.
Versalinx Chemical Affinity Tools are based on the specific interaction between two families of small, synthetic molecules, the simplest representatives of which are phenylboronic acid (PBA) and salicylhydroxamic acid (SHA).
